e	xcel成绩自动排序函数

Excel成绩自动排序函数是教育领域中极其重要的一类工具,其核心功能在于能够快速、准确地对学生成绩进行排序,从而帮助教师进行教学管理、数据分析和学生评估。坤辉学知网edu.eoifi.cn作为Excel成绩自动排序函数领域的专家,凭借多年积累的实战经验与技术沉淀,推出了多项高性价比的解决方案。这些函数不仅具备强大的数据处理能力,还能灵活应对不同场景的需求,如按成绩高低排序、按班级排名、按学科成绩分类等。其技术原理基于Excel的公式、数组公式和VBA编程,结合用户需求进行优化,有效提升了教育数据管理的效率与精确度。在实际应用中,坤辉学知网edu.eoifi.cn的解决方案被广泛应用于高校、中学、职业教育等多个教育机构,成为教育信息化建设中的重要支撑。

文章正文


一、Excel成绩自动排序函数的核心功能

1.1 基本功能介绍

Excel成绩自动排序函数的主要功能是根据设定的条件对数据进行排序,常见功能包括:

  • 按成绩排序:可以按成绩从高到低或从低到高进行排序。
  • 按班级排名:根据成绩计算每个学生的排名。
  • 按学科分类排序:将不同学科的成绩分别排序。
  • 按时间或日期排序:根据成绩录入时间或其他日期进行排序。

这些功能通过Excel内置的排序功能实现,但当数据量较大或需要频繁更新时,手动操作会变得繁琐且效率低下。
也是因为这些,许多教育机构和教师倾向于使用自动排序函数来提升工作效率。

1.2 常见排序函数及其应用场景

以下是一些常见的Excel成绩自动排序函数及其典型应用场景:

  • SORT函数:用于对一列数据进行排序,支持按升序或降序排列。
  • INDEX与MATCH组合函数:可以实现更复杂的排序逻辑,如按成绩排序后取第k位的学生信息。
  • VBA自定义排序函数:适用于需要复杂排序规则或动态数据的情况。
  • 数组公式:适用于需要对多列数据进行排序的情况,例如按学号、成绩和班级进行多维度排序。

坤辉学知网edu.eoifi.cn在这一领域积累了丰富的经验,推出了多项适用于教育场景的自动排序函数,如“学生成绩自动排序公式”、“班级排名计算公式”、“多条件排序函数”等。


二、Excel成绩自动排序函数的实施步骤

2.1 准备数据结构

需要确保数据结构清晰,通常包括以下几列:

  • 学号
  • 姓名
  • 成绩
  • 成绩日期

数据应以表格形式呈现,以便于使用Excel的排序和函数功能进行操作。

2.2 使用SORT函数进行排序

在Excel中,可以使用以下公式进行成绩排序:

公式示例:

=SORT(A2:A100, 4, 1)

其中:

  • A2:A100表示成绩数据范围。
  • 4表示成绩列的索引。
  • 1表示按升序排列。

若需按降序排列,只需将1替换为-1。

2.3 使用INDEX与MATCH组合函数进行复杂排序

若需要按成绩排序后取第k位的学生信息,可以使用以下公式:

公式示例:

=INDEX(B2:B100, MATCH(1, SORT(A2:A100, 4, 1), 0))

其中:

  • B2:B100表示姓名数据范围。
  • SORT(A2:A100, 4, 1)表示按成绩排序后的数据。
  • MATCH(1, SORT(...), 0)表示在排序后的数据中查找第1个位置。

该公式可实现按成绩排序后取前k位学生的信息。

2.4 使用VBA实现自动排序

对于需要复杂排序逻辑或动态数据的情况,可以使用VBA编写自定义排序函数。
下面呢是一个简单的VBA代码示例:

Sub 自动排序()

Dim arr As Variant

Dim i As Long

Dim j As Long

Dim ws As Worksheet

Set ws = ThisWorkbook.Sheets("Sheet1")

arr = ws.Range("A2:A100").Value

For i = 1 To 2

arr = Application.WorksheetFunction.Sort(arr, i, 1)

Next i

ws.Range("A2:A100").Value = arr

End Sub

该代码将成绩和另一个列的数据进行排序,适用于需要多条件排序的场景。


三、Excel成绩自动排序函数的优化建议

3.1 提高数据处理效率

在大量数据处理中,使用数组公式或VBA可以显著提高效率。坤辉学知网edu.eoifi.cn建议用户根据实际需求选择合适的函数,避免过度复杂化操作。

3.2 提升数据准确性

在排序过程中,需要注意数据类型的一致性,避免出现因数据格式不一致导致的排序错误。
例如,成绩应为数字类型,而非文本。

3.3 结合数据可视化进行分析

除了排序功能外,还可以结合图表对成绩进行可视化分析,帮助教师更快地掌握学生表现。


四、总的来说呢

e	xcel成绩自动排序函数

Excel成绩自动排序函数是教育数据管理中的重要工具,其应用不仅提升了工作效率,也增强了数据的准确性和分析能力。坤辉学知网edu.eoifi.cn作为该领域的专家,致力于提供高性价比、高实用性的解决方案,帮助教育机构和教师更好地应对数据管理的挑战。通过不断优化和创新,该品牌将继续引领Excel成绩自动排序函数的发展,为教育信息化建设做出重要贡献。